Installing NewHD Cable BoxStep 1: Connect Your New HD Cable Box1Connect coaxial cable from the wall outlet toCable IN on the back of your HD Cable Box.2Connect HDMI cable from the back of yourHD Cable Box to the HDMI input* on your HDTV.3Connect power cord from the back of yourHD Cable Box to the power outlet.CABLE/ANTENNA INCABLEOUTLETHDMI IN1WALL23*Please make note of the HDMI input used on the TV as you’ll need to tune yourtelevision to this input once you turn it on.

Step 2: Complete Your Installation1Power on your television and your new HDCable Box. Using your television remote control,tune the TV to the appropriate HDMI input.2Install any additional boxes you may have ordered.3Call 1-800-562-9769 and follow the instructionsto activate your new box(es).4Once each box has been activated, it will turnoff automatically. Please wait five minutesbefore powering it back on.Once the HD Cable Box is activated, you will be able to watchtelevision while the guide information is downloading. You maysee a “To Be Announced” message displayed until the guidedownload is complete.MEDMN00033

Replacing PreviousCable Box EquipmentStep 1: Disconnect Your Previous Cable Box1Turn off your television and previous cable box.2Disconnect the power cord from the back of your previouscable box and remove it from the power outlet.(Your new box may have different power requirements. It is best not to usethe old power cord with the new box.)3 nscrew and remove the coaxial cable(s) from the portsUlabeled Cable IN and To TV (if connected) from the backof your previous cable box.4Set your previous cable box aside and refer to the sectiontitled, Return Your Previous Cable Box.

Step 2: Connect Your New HD Cable Box1Connect coaxial cable from the wall outlet toCable IN on the back of your HD Cable Box.2Connect HDMI cable from the back of yourHD Cable Box to your HDMI input* on your HDTV.3Connect power cord from the back of yourHD Cable Box to the power outlet.CABLE/ANTENNA INCABLEOUTLETHDMI IN1WALL23*Please make note of the HDMI input used on the TV as you’ll need to tune yourtelevision to this input once you turn it on.

Step 3: Complete Your Installation1Power on your television and your new HD Cable Box.Using your television remote control, tune the TVto the apprpriate HDMI input.2Install any additional cable boxes you may have ordered.3Call 1-800-562-9769 and follow the instructionsto activate your new box(es).4Once each box has been activated, it will turn offautomatically. Please wait five minutes beforepowering it back on.Once the HD Cable Box is activated, you will be able to watchtelevision while the guide information is downloading. You maysee a “To Be Announced” message displayed until the guidedownload is complete.

Return Your PreviousCable Box1Return your previous cable box by placing it into the shipping box.Please make sure to include all items being replaced such as thepower cord and remote.2Close and seal the box.3Place the enclosed return label on the outside of thebox, completely covering the previous shipping label(s).4Refer to the letter within your equipment kit formailing instructions.Note: If the unused equipment is not received within15 business days, this may result in an unreturnedequipment charge. This charge will be removed fromyour account when Mediacom receives the equipment.
